Title: MEN2 Syndrome
Description: Drawing shows parts of the body affected by MEN2 syndrome, including the thyroid gland, parathyroid glands, and adrenal gland. There are also two insets: one showing the back view of the thyroid gland with the four pea-sized parathyroid glands, and the other showing the inner part of the adrenal gland called the adrenal medulla.

Multiple endocrine neoplasia 2 (MEN2) syndrome is a rare, inherited disorder that affects the endocrine glands or organs. MEN2 syndrome usually causes thyroid gland, parathyroid gland, or adrenal gland tumors. The tumors may be benign (not cancer) or malignant (cancer).
